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Bredbury to Whalley (Lancs) start from £15.20 one way, or £15.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Bredbury to Whalley (Lancs) are available for £17.60 one way, or £18.10 return

Facilities at Bredbury Station

Bredbury Station combines simplicity with essential amenities. Open for ticket purchasing from 06:20 to 20:40 on weekdays and with slightly reduced hours on Saturdays, it is convenient for early-bird commuters and evening travelers alike. While there's no service on Sundays, ticket machines are available for easy access to ticket collection or purchasing, but unfortunately, you won't find accessible ticket machines here.

For those requiring auditory assistance, an induction loop is available. However, for those who might seek mobility support, access is thoroughly described but not entirely step-free, classified as a Category C station. Notably, while facilities for storing bicycles do exist, there's no availability for bicycle hire directly from the station premises.

Facilities at Whalley (Lancs) Train Station

While the station may be limited in amenities, it remains quite practical for travelers. There's no traditional ticket office, but you can collect your pre-booked tickets from the available machines. However, please note the machines are not accessible, which might require prior arrangement if needed. The station does not boast the luxury of wa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, so grabbing a coffee beforehand might be a good idea. The car park, operated by Northern Rail, is open 24/7 offering free parking, but it does have a limited number of spaces.

Accessibility is a consideration here; step-free access is only available toward the Manchester-bound platform, while those needing access to the Clitheroe platform will encounter steps. For those needing assistance, you can take advantage of the Passenger Assist services, with boarding ramps present on all trains, enabling a more accommodating travel experience.
